Scope of this Manual

This manual provides information on operation principles,
applications, installation, adjustment, and maintenance of the
VRP-SB-PID. For information concerning actuators, valves, and
accessories, refer to the instruction manuals provided with the
specific product.
Note: Only those qualified through training or experience should
install, operate, or maintain Becker controllers. If there are any
questions concerning these instructions, contact your sales
representative, sales office, or manufacturer before proceeding.

Model Number
The VRP-SB-PID model number is an alphanumeric combination,
which characterizes your specific unit. This number can be found
on the name tag located on the spring cartridge.
Example: VRP-600-SB-PID-40
VRP = Valve Regulator Pilot/Controller
600 = Maximum allowable control pressure
SB = Single Acting
PID = Proportional, Integral, Derivative Control
40 = Maximum power gas
Each unit has a stainless steel control tag fastened under one
of the bolts of the spring cartridge. The range of the control
spring is stamped on the face side of the tag. The shipping date
and seven-character part number are stamped on the bottom
side of the tag.
Table 2: Materials of Construction
Materials of Construction
External Parts
Anodized 2024 aircraft alloy aluminum
Internal Parts
316 stainless steel and 2024 anodized aluminum
Springs
Alloy Steel
Diaphragms
Buna-N reinforced by nylon fabric
Seats and O-Rings
Buna-N
Tubing
316 stainless steel
Fittings
316 stainless steel
Gauges
2-1/2 inch dial liquid filled stainless steel
connection w/stainless steel case
All stainless steel external construction available.
(1)
Exterior or corrosion resistant coating also available.
